Join us for the Happy Violet DC Grand Open House—a celebration and ribbon cutting to officially welcome the salon to Riggs Park.
About this Event

Let's celebrate Happy Violet DC—Riggs Park’s locally owned, waterless luxury nail salon, co-located at Riggs Crossing. They’re redefining nail care with a low‑tox, serene experience that prioritizes natural nail health—so you can leave feeling polished and good about what’s on your nails.

Join us at 10 AM for the ribbon cutting ceremony! Otherwise, drop in and enjoy your walk-in service - no appointment, no RSVP needed!

Grand Open House guests can enjoy a special walk-in Go-Go manicure or pedicure, custom bites and treats, door prizes, and 10% off your next service!


Go-Go Manicure, $45

On occasions you need to get in and Go-Go! Our speedy manicure service includes polish removal, cuticle cleanup, a warm lavender-infused towel, lavender lotion and your favorite polish color.

*Gel polish not available with this service


Go-Go Pedicure, $55

Intentionally curated for our Grand Open House! Our speedy pedicure service includes polish removal, cuticle cleanup, a warm lavender-infused towel, lavender lotion and your favorite polish color.

*Gel polish not available with this service
